Trong Init Docs, category là nền tảng cốt lõi để tổ chức nội dung tài liệu. Khác với blog truyền thống, nơi category thường chỉ dùng để phân loại bài viết theo chủ đề chung, category trong website tài liệu đóng vai trò như các chương hoặc nhóm kiến thức.
Việc thiết kế và duy trì cấu trúc category hợp lý giúp tài liệu dễ tra cứu, dễ mở rộng và dễ bảo trì trong dài hạn.
Vai trò của category trong Init Docs
Init Docs sử dụng category như trục chính để định hình cấu trúc tài liệu.
- Mỗi category đại diện cho một mảng nội dung rõ ràng
- Bài viết luôn thuộc về một ngữ cảnh cụ thể
- Người đọc dễ xác định mình đang ở phần nào của tài liệu
Cách tiếp cận này giúp website tài liệu tránh được tình trạng nội dung rời rạc hoặc khó định hướng.
Thiết kế category theo mục đích sử dụng
Khi xây dựng website tài liệu, category nên được xác định dựa trên mục đích sử dụng nội dung, không phải theo thời gian hoặc cảm tính.
Một số ví dụ category phổ biến cho website tài liệu:
- Bắt đầu
- Cài đặt & Thiết lập
- Cấu trúc nội dung
- Viết tài liệu & Demo
- Tham khảo & Hỏi đáp
Mỗi category nên có phạm vi rõ ràng và không chồng chéo vai trò với category khác.
Giữ số lượng category ở mức hợp lý
Website tài liệu không nên có quá nhiều category ở cấp cao nhất.
Init Docs khuyến nghị:
- Sử dụng từ 3 đến 6 category chính
- Mỗi category đủ rộng để chứa nhiều bài viết
- Tránh tạo category chỉ để chứa một bài duy nhất
Việc giữ số lượng category vừa phải giúp sidebar gọn gàng và điều hướng rõ ràng.
Sử dụng category nhất quán
Sự nhất quán là yếu tố quan trọng khi tổ chức tài liệu theo category.
Bạn nên:
- Xác định rõ phạm vi nội dung cho từng category
- Không thay đổi vai trò category tuỳ tiện
- Đảm bảo bài viết mới luôn được đặt đúng category
Khi tài liệu phát triển lớn, sự nhất quán giúp tránh việc phải tái cấu trúc toàn bộ hệ thống.
Tránh lạm dụng category lồng nhau
WordPress hỗ trợ category cha – con, nhưng với website tài liệu, việc lạm dụng category lồng nhau có thể gây phức tạp.
Trong Init Docs, bạn nên:
- Ưu tiên category cấp một cho các nhóm nội dung chính
- Sử dụng bài viết để phân tách nội dung chi tiết
- Chỉ dùng category con khi thật sự cần thiết
Cách này giúp cấu trúc tài liệu rõ ràng và dễ điều hướng hơn.
Ảnh hưởng của category tới điều hướng
Category không chỉ ảnh hưởng tới việc phân loại nội dung, mà còn tác động trực tiếp tới trải nghiệm điều hướng.
- Sidebar hiển thị danh sách tài liệu theo category
- Trang archive giúp người đọc duyệt toàn bộ nội dung trong một nhóm
- Breadcrumb phản ánh đúng vị trí bài viết
Việc tổ chức category tốt giúp các thành phần điều hướng hoạt động hiệu quả và nhất quán.
Lập kế hoạch category trước khi viết
Trước khi bắt đầu viết tài liệu, bạn nên lập kế hoạch category tổng thể.
Kế hoạch này nên trả lời các câu hỏi:
- Website tài liệu sẽ có những nhóm nội dung chính nào?
- Mỗi nhóm có thể mở rộng trong tương lai không?
- Người đọc sẽ tìm nội dung theo hướng nào?
Việc chuẩn bị trước giúp bạn tránh việc phải thay đổi cấu trúc khi tài liệu đã phát triển lớn.
Tổng kết
Tổ chức tài liệu theo category là nền tảng quan trọng nhất của website tài liệu. Khi category được thiết kế đúng vai trò và sử dụng nhất quán, Init Docs có thể phát huy tối đa khả năng hiển thị nội dung rõ ràng, dễ tra cứu và dễ mở rộng trong dài hạn.